The Attract of Minecraft Constructions and the Want for File Codecs
Minecraft is a sport of limitless prospects, and amongst its most partaking features is the flexibility to create and share intricate constructions. Whether or not you are designing a sprawling fortress, a comfortable village, or a fancy redstone contraption, the flexibility to save lots of, recreate, and share these creations is invaluable. That is the place construction information come into play. Two of the most typical file codecs for storing Minecraft constructions are schematic information and NBT information. Understanding the variations between them and realizing easy methods to use every format is important for any critical Minecraft builder or mapmaker. This text will discover schematic information versus NBT for constructions and methods to successfully make the most of every format inside your Minecraft adventures. We’ll delve into their strengths, weaknesses, compatibility, and sensible purposes, offering you with a complete information to selecting the best file format in your wants.
Earlier than diving into the specifics of schematic information and NBT information, it’s vital to acknowledge why construction information are so vital. Minecraft constructions, whether or not they’re easy homes or extremely intricate castles, symbolize hours of effort and inventive imaginative and prescient. The flexibility to protect and replicate these creations is essential for a number of causes.
First, it lets you again up your builds. Think about spending weeks establishing an impressive cathedral, solely to have your world corrupted or unintentionally deleted. Having a construction file ensures that your arduous work is not misplaced eternally. Second, construction information facilitate the straightforward sharing of builds with others. You possibly can share your designs on-line, permitting different gamers to include your creations into their very own worlds. This fosters a collaborative constructing group and permits for the widespread distribution of revolutionary designs.
Moreover, construction information allow the environment friendly duplication of constructions inside a single world or throughout a number of worlds. Must construct a number of similar homes in a village? Merely load the construction file and place it a number of instances. This protects time and ensures consistency in your builds. It’s for these causes that understanding schematic information versus NBT for constructions and methods to handle them could be very essential.
Understanding Schematic Recordsdata: A Basis for Construction Sharing
Schematic information symbolize a basic strategy to storing Minecraft constructions. Traditionally, they emerged as a handy option to switch builds between totally different Minecraft worlds, primarily via using exterior editors like MCEdit.
What’s a schematic file?
At its core, a schematic file is a knowledge file that shops the block knowledge of a Minecraft construction. Consider it as a blueprint that outlines the sort and association of every block inside the construction. The format has roots courting again to the early days of Minecraft modding and was designed to be comparatively easy to implement and use.
Delving into the construction and contents
The information inside a schematic file sometimes contains details about the block varieties, their knowledge values (which specify the variant of the block), and fundamental entity knowledge. For instance, a schematic file would possibly specify {that a} explicit location incorporates a “minecraft:oak_planks” block with a knowledge worth indicating its orientation. Schematic information retailer this info in a structured manner, often utilizing a nested tag format. The file represents the construction as a collection of layers, defining every block and its place inside these layers. However schematic file can comprise a restricted variety of blocks.
The strengths and limitations of schematics
When contemplating schematic information versus NBT for constructions and methods to make use of them, it’s critical to know their respective execs and cons. Schematic information provide a number of benefits. They’re usually less complicated to know and use in comparison with NBT information, making them accessible to gamers with much less technical experience. Their broad compatibility with older Minecraft variations is one other vital profit, permitting you to protect and share constructions from earlier variations of the sport.
Nonetheless, schematic information even have limitations. They typically lack the flexibility to retailer complicated entity knowledge, comparable to the precise attributes of a mob or the customized identify of an merchandise in an merchandise body. This may be problematic for constructions that rely closely on entities or complicated block states. Newer block states are sometimes not included too.
Understanding NBT Recordsdata: Precision and Complexity
NBT information, which stand for Named Binary Tag information, symbolize a extra complete and versatile strategy to storing Minecraft knowledge, together with constructions. NBT is the elemental knowledge format utilized by Minecraft to retailer all the things from world knowledge to participant inventories.
What are NBT information?
NBT information are primarily containers for structured knowledge, organized in a hierarchical method utilizing tags. Every tag has a reputation and a kind, comparable to byte, brief, int, float, double, string, record, or compound. This enables for the storage of complicated knowledge constructions, together with nested lists and compounds.
Exploring the construction and contents
In contrast to schematic information, NBT information can retailer a a lot wider vary of knowledge, together with block states, entity knowledge, customized knowledge, and extra. Block states, as an example, outline the precise properties of a block, comparable to its orientation, energy stage, or waterlogged standing. Entity knowledge contains all of the details about entities, comparable to their well being, place, gear, and customized identify. Due to this, they will get complicated.
The benefits and downsides of NBT
NBT information provide a number of key benefits over schematic information. Their complete knowledge storage capabilities make them very best for preserving complicated constructions with intricate particulars. NBT information are absolutely suitable with trendy Minecraft options, making certain that you could retailer and cargo constructions that make the most of the most recent block states, entities, and customized knowledge. That is very important, particularly when fascinated about schematic information versus NBT for constructions and methods to make use of them with trendy Minecraft options.
Nonetheless, NBT information may be extra complicated to work with than schematic information. The hierarchical construction of NBT knowledge could make handbook modifying difficult, requiring using specialised instruments and a superb understanding of the NBT format. There is no such thing as a block depend restrict.
Schematic vs. NBT: A Direct Comparability and Essential Variations
When deciding between schematic information versus NBT for constructions and methods to make use of them, it’s vital to know the important thing variations between the 2 codecs.
Information Storage Capabilities
NBT information excel of their potential to retailer a variety of knowledge, together with block states, entity knowledge, and customized knowledge. Schematic information, however, are usually restricted to fundamental block knowledge and will not be capable of retailer complicated entity info.
Compatibility
Schematic information provide broader compatibility with older Minecraft variations, whereas NBT information are primarily designed for contemporary Minecraft variations.
Ease of Use
Schematic information are sometimes simpler to work with, because of their less complicated format and the supply of user-friendly editors. NBT information may be extra complicated, requiring specialised instruments and a deeper understanding of the NBT format.
File Dimension Concerns
On the whole, NBT information are typically bigger than schematic information for a similar construction, because of their extra complete knowledge storage.
Sensible Methods to Use Schematic Recordsdata
Schematic information can be utilized successfully with numerous instruments and strategies. One widespread strategy entails utilizing editors like MCEdit to view and modify schematic information. These editors present a visible interface for manipulating the blocks inside a construction, permitting you to make modifications earlier than importing it into your world. Additionally, WorldEdit is usually used too.
One other widespread technique is utilizing mods like WorldEdit to position schematic information straight right into a Minecraft world. WorldEdit gives a robust set of instructions for manipulating the world, together with the flexibility to load and paste schematic information with ease.
Moreover, instruments exist for changing schematic information to different codecs, comparable to NBT. This lets you improve older schematic information to the extra versatile NBT format, enabling you to make the most of its enhanced knowledge storage capabilities.
Sensible Methods to Use NBT Recordsdata
NBT information are primarily used at the side of construction blocks, a built-in Minecraft characteristic designed for saving and loading constructions. To make use of construction blocks, you first want to position one in your world. Then, you’ll be able to configure the construction block to save lots of a specific space of your construct as an NBT file. As soon as saved, you’ll be able to load the NBT file into one other construction block to recreate the construction in a special location.
The construction command additionally permits the location of NBT constructions, although extra complicated than the construction blocks technique.
NBT information additionally play a essential position in customized mapmaking, permitting map creators to include complicated and detailed constructions into their maps.
Conclusion
When contemplating schematic information versus NBT for constructions and methods to make use of them, it turns into clear that every format has its personal strengths and weaknesses. Schematic information present simplicity and broad compatibility, making them appropriate for fundamental construction sharing and older Minecraft variations. NBT information provide complete knowledge storage and full compatibility with trendy Minecraft options, making them very best for complicated constructions and superior mapmaking. By understanding the variations between these two codecs, you may make knowledgeable selections about which one is greatest suited in your particular wants, making certain that your Minecraft creations are preserved and shared successfully. The most effective strategy is to experiment with each to seek out the workflow that most accurately fits your wants and preferences. Minecraft is about experimentation!